#4e7c59 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4e7c59 is composed of 30.6% red, 48.6% green and 34.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 37.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 28.2% yellow and 51.4% black. It has a hue angle of 134.3 degrees, a saturation of 22.8% and a lightness of 39.6%. #4e7c59 color hex could be obtained by blending #9cf8b2 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

● #4e7c59 color description : Mostly desaturated dark lime green.
#4e7c59 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4e7c59 has RGB values of R:78, G:124, B:89 and CMYK values of C:0.37, M:0, Y:0.28, K:0.51. Its decimal value is 5143641.

Shades and Tints of #4e7c59
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020403 is the darkest color, while #f7faf7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#4e7c59
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5e6c61 is the less saturated color, while #00ca30 is the most saturated one.
